There is no definitive answer as to when the best time to see the Northern Lights in Iceland is. However, the lights are typically most active during the months of September and October, as well as March and April. These months offer longer nights and clear skies, which are ideal conditions for viewing the lights.
Of course, you can’t control the weather, so it’s always a good idea to be prepared. Make sure to dress warmly and pack a blanket or two to keep you cozy while you wait for the lights to appear.
